Understanding the Essence of SEM/PPC
SEM/PPC advertising involves placing paid ads on search engine results pages (SERPs) to promote your products or services. Unlike organic search engine optimization (SEO), which focuses on improving your website’s visibility through unpaid methods, SEM/PPC allows businesses to bid for ad placement and pay only when users click on their ads. This pay-per-click model offers greater control over targeting, budgeting, and tracking, making it a highly effective and measurable form of online advertising.

Key Components of SEM/PPC Advertising

  1. Keyword Research
    Keyword research is the foundation of successful SEM/PPC campaigns. By identifying relevant keywords and phrases that your target audience is searching for, you can create highly targeted ads that appear when users enter those search queries. Utilize keyword research tools, competitor analysis, and customer insights to uncover valuable keyword opportunities with high search volume and low competition.
  2. Ad Creation and Optimization
    Craft compelling ad copy that grabs attention, highlights unique selling points, and includes a clear call-to-action (CTA) to encourage clicks. Experiment with different ad formats, headlines, and descriptions to optimize performance and maximize click-through rates (CTRs). A/B testing is essential for refining your ads and identifying which variations resonate best with your audience.
  3. Bid Management
    Bid management involves setting maximum bids for your ads and adjusting them based on factors such as keyword competitiveness, ad performance, and budget constraints. Bid strategically to ensure your ads remain competitive and achieve optimal placement on Serps while maximizing return on investment (ROI).
  4. Landing page Optimization
    Optimize your landing pages to provide a seamless user experience and maximize conversion rates. Ensure that landing pages are relevant to the ad copy and offer clear value propositions, compelling visuals, and intuitive navigation. Conduct A/B testing to refine landing page elements and improve conversion rates over time.
  5. Performance Monitoring and Analysis
    Regularly monitor the performance of your SEM/PPC campaigns using analytics tools such as Google Ads and Bing Ads. Track key metrics such as click-through rates, conversion rates, cost per acquisition (CPA), and return on ad spend (ROAS) to assess campaign effectiveness and identify areas for optimization and improvement.

Advanced Strategies for SEM/PPC Success

  1. Remarketing
    Implement remarketing campaigns to re-engage users who have previously visited your website or interacted with your ads. By targeting these users with tailored ads based on their past behavior, you can nurture leads, encourage repeat visits, and increase conversion rates.
  2. Ad Extensions
    Take advantage of ad extensions to enhance your ads with additional information and features, such as sitelinks, callouts, and location extensions. Ad extensions not only improve ad visibility and click-through rates but also provide users with valuable information that can increase their likelihood of converting.
  3. Geographic Targeting
    Utilize geographic targeting to reach users in specific locations, whether it’s a city, state, country, or radius around a particular address. Geographic targeting allows you to tailor your ads to local audiences, capitalize on regional trends, and drive foot traffic to physical locations.
  4. Device Targeting
    Segment your audience based on device preferences, such as desktops, laptops, tablets, and mobile devices. Adjust bidding strategies, ad formats, and landing page experiences to optimize performance across different devices and maximize ROI.

Best practices for SEM/PPC Success

  1. Set Clear Objectives
    Define clear objectives and key performance indicators (KPIs) for your SEM/PPC campaigns, whether it’s increasing website traffic, generating leads, or driving online sales. Align your campaign strategy and optimization efforts with these objectives to ensure measurable results.
  2. Test and Iterate
    Continuously test different ad creatives, targeting options, bidding strategies, and landing page designs to identify what works best for your audience. Use data-driven insights to iterate and refine your campaigns over time, optimizing performance and maximizing ROI.
  3. Monitor Competition
    Keep an eye on your competitors’ SEM/PPC activities, including ad copy, keywords, and bidding strategies. Identify opportunities to differentiate your ads, capitalize on untapped markets, and stay ahead of the competition.
  4. Allocate Budget Wisely
    Allocate your budget strategically to maximize ROI and achieve your campaign objectives. Monitor spending closely and reallocate budget to high-performing campaigns and keywords to optimize results and minimize waste.
